Table 1.
Regions of decreased grey matter volume in CADASIL compared with control
Cluster | MNI-space | K value | p value | Z value | Side | Lobe | Anatomic region | ||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
x | y | z | |||||||
1 | −51 | 3 | −36 | 1,193 | 0.000* | 3.95 | L | Temporal | Middle temporal gyrus |
2 | 51 | 6 | −39 | 427 | 0.02* | 3.66 | R | Temporal | Middle temporal gyrus |
3 | −57 | 22 | 6 | 150 | 0.27 | 4.3 | L | Frontal | Inferior frontal gyrus |
4 | 18 | −27 | 2 | 50 | 1 | 4.15 | R | Thalamus (Pulvinar) | |
5 | 65 | −26 | 2 | 30 | 1 | 4.05 | R | Temporal | Superior temporal gyrus |
7 | 30 | 9 | −11 | 356 | 0.000* | 5.21 | R | Caudate nucleus |
MNI Montreal Neurological Institute, x, y, z coordinates of the primary maximum of the cluster, K value number of voxels in the cluster, L left hemisphere, R right hemisphere
* Clusters surviving a statistical threshold of p < 0.05, FDR corrected
